Whitney, Texas is a small town, located in the north-central portion of this very large state. Situated off of Route 22, Whitney is around 60 miles south of Fort Worth and less than 40 miles north of Waco, TX. As it is situated among lakes and various parks, ample recreational opportunities. are available.

The Great Outdoors

When you book an RV in Whitney, you will have access to several unique recreational locales, including Lake Whitney State Park. The park is situated on the shores of Lake Whitney, a man-made reservoir formed by a dam on the Brazos River. Fishing and water sports are the primary activities offered at the park, though picnic and camping facilities, as well as hiking trails, are available.

Exploring the City

There’s a multitude of attractions near Whitney that provide a variety of fun for people of all ages. The Hill County Courthouse, in Hillsboro, is known for its beautiful architecture, including a floor that was once located in the Austin State Capitol building. The courthouse was rebuilt after a large fire, several years ago, and has become a local relic. The site serves as a bit of a museum for the local area and is known for its decorations around the Christmas season.
